In the municipality of Krumovgrad there are a number of problems in education, especially among children from ethnic minorities. The causes of most problems are accumulating already in early childhood and in order to overcome them, it is necessary to pay great attention to the education in kindergartens and in the preparatory groups in municipal schools, focusing on the mastery of Bulgarian language, socialisation, intercultural education and non-formal communication. Project “Support for support of pre-school education in Krumovgrad Municipality” aims to support children from ethnic minorities in early childhood from 3 to 6 years for future full inclusion in the educational and social life through: additional training in Bulgarian; psychological support for easy inclusion; psychological trainings for developing social skills and willingness to share; setting up interest clubs to develop skills and improve communication between peers from different communities; active and full involvement of parents in the process of education and integration of children. In kindergartens and preparatory groups of municipal schools a total of 29 groups will be formed for additional Bulgarian language training. Within the project, a psychologist will be hired to work with the children. In seven kindergartens, 18 interest clubs will be formed. For better socialisation of children will be held four two-day psychological training sessions on “I express myself” and “Are we tolerant to ourselves and others?”. The project relies on active and full involvement of parents in the process of education, development, tolerance, integration and socialisation of children. For this purpose, “Circle Tables”, external seminars, conference and others will be held.
